Terry Douglas Jones

Terry Douglas Jones, 76, of Kernersville, passed away Wednesday, November 11, 2020, at Hospice Home at High Point.

Born March 31, 1944, in Surry County, he was a son of the late Ed Jones and the late Mazie Sechrest Hiatt. He was a former Thomasville fire fighter and worked in construction.

He is survived by his wife of thirty-six years, Ruby Womble Jones of the home; son, Chris Jones and wife Lisa of Thomasville, and Billy Alcon and wife Terri of Kernersville; daughters, Meloney Blackwell of Thomasville, and Tracy Freeman and husband Jeff of Thomasville; brothers, Greg Jones of Winston-Salem, Tim Hiatt of Winston-Salem, and Blaine Jones of Walkertown; seven grandchildren; and four great-grandchildren.

In addition to his parents, he was preceded in death by his brothers, Joel Jones and Michael Jones, sisters, Barbara Svihus, and Belinda Atkins.
